Long Weekend Chaos: Nandi Hills Experience Extreme Traffic Congestion!
Renowned as a popular weekend getaway, the Nandi Hills in Bengaluru recently witnessed a drastic rise in vehicle influx due to the holiday occasion of Gandhi Jayanti. The result of this vacationing crowd was drastic traffic congestion that threw the calm getaway into a state of chaos. This congestion was captured in a video that has since been widely circulated on social media, illustrating the serpentine queue of vehicles meandering their way through the hilly route.
Frequented by Bengaluru residents owing to its lush green surroundings, the Nandi Hills become a hotspot for vacationers, especially on long weekends. As this year’s Gandhi Jayanti fell on October 3rd, the day following the weekend, an increased number of tourists flocking to the serene destination was anticipated. However, what ensued was utter chaos with stationary vehicles filled with commuters themselves attempting to navigate the horrendous traffic situation.

The video and accompanying traffic conditions prompted an outpouring of reactions on social media. Many digital bystanders criticized the lack of effective traffic management, pointing out the massive inconvenience experienced by the locals.
One user questioned the rationale of allowing such a large number of vehicles on the hills despite the clear congestion while another suggested that traffic could have been more efficiently managed by stopping vehicles at the hill's base.
The situation prompted calls for intervention by the Karnataka government, with many hoping for them to regulate the flow of traffic at these popular weekend getaway destinations. One user, in particular, urged the authorities to guarantee last-mile connectivity, privatize public transport, enforce stringent rules for auto cab drivers who refuse trips or avoid meter usage, and promote the use of public transport over personal vehicles. It is believed that implementing these changes will significantly improve traffic management, especially during peak travel times.
Interestingly, on a lighter note, the harrowing situation also motivated one social media user to recommend exploring opportunities abroad to Indians, presumably to escape such traffic conditions. Regardless of the underlying humorous undertone, the call for better management and regulation of traffic was echoed by many users in response to the congestion at Nandi Hills.
